Were GM bullet style mirrors ever available on 69 camaros? I have always believed the ONLY mirrors avaialable in 69 was the standard chrome rectangular mirror, or the optional remote mirror, which was also chrome and rectangular. Someone please set the record straight. thanks-Joe

mccorry
Jan 30th, 03, 05:04 PM
Bullet mirrors were never offered on any first gen camaro. It was a common occurance in the '70's for Camaro owners to swap these 2nd gen mirrors onto the first gen cars....

Ditto, Ditto! I have 1st and 2nd gen F-Bodies. 67 - 68 had a round chrome mirror, the 69 had a rectangular chrome mirror and 70 - 81 had the sport (bullet) mirror that was body colored.
